This portrait shows Alexander Macomb's face in detail. He's wearing a suit with a high collar. The artist used a lot of shading to create depth. The portrait is small, only about 5.7 cm wide. It was made using a technique that involves engraving and printing. This method allows for a lot of detail in a small space.
